Your Responsibilities as a Locator
- Respond to locate requests within legal time limit
- Mark found utilities using proper coloring system (APWA marking standards)
- Read and interpret utility maps/prints to identify the size and type of underground utility
- Complete required paperwork for locates and line crossings/excavations
- Work safely by adhering to LSC and client guidelines and procedures
- Communicate work scopes and responsibilities amongst project-specific field-based teams
- Complete and maintain operator qualifications (OQs)
- Operate and use electronic locating equipment
- Gather data, prepare records and reports in a timely manner
- Perform daily safety meetings and submit daily report documentations
- Generate and gather equipment for kickoffs of projects
- Ensure your work is utilized with respect to company goals
- Document and report any incidents, near misses, and opportunities for improvement
- Work in compliance with all technical procedures and guidelines

- High School Diploma required
- Able and willing to work outdoors in various weather conditions, including extreme heat, cold, rain, and snow. Previous outdoor experience is a plus.
- Physical stamina to walk, bend, and lift up to 50 lbs. in challenging environments
- Available to work overtime and weekends as needed, handling the physical demands of extended hours
- Availability to participate in on-call rotation
- Prior utility locating experience is a plus, but we are willing to train
- Valid driver’s license is required and a safe driving record
- Capability to operate a company vehicle and use general hand/power tools
- Comfortable working in confined spaces
- Able to distinguish between colors used to identify wiring and mark underground utilities
- Must have strong critical thinking, organizational, problem solving, and troubleshooting abilities
- Strong communication skills (verbal and written) to interact clearly with colleagues, customers, contractors, and homeowners
- Commitment to working safely and producing high quality, ethical service
- Comfortable with Microsoft Office programs
- Be available for on-call rotation
